Bigger is not always better when it comes to building your dream home.

To the Bohol-based firm Zamora Architects, a dream home can be a bahay kubo with functions and features that spell comfort.

It reflects Pinoy culture, too.

Check out this stunning and modern version of the stilt house, and see how the design blends contemporary elements with the classic.

Storage space is hidden in the nooks and crannies of the tiny home, with a ladder replacing traditional stairs to save space.

There's enough room for common dining, kitchen, and living area, which leads to a spacious bathroom, all on the first floor.

Meanwhile, the second floor boasts a minimalist bedroom with a 360-degree view of the outdoors.

In the comments section of the firm's post, one of its architects gave a rough estimate of how much it might cost you for this type of house.

The bare building, the architect said, is valued at PHP18,000 to PHP20,000 per square meter.

If you want the build to come with cabinets, the price increases to PHP25,000 to PHP30,000 per square meter.

"To compute the total cost, you just multiply the cost per square meter to the area of the building which is around 35 square meters," the architect explained.

Hence, if you want this modern bahay kubo complete with cabinetry, prepare at least PHP875,000.

The architect added, "The budget for constructing this house would still vary up until I finish the final details and estimates... Note that these prices may vary from place to place here in the Philippines, and it does not include the professional fees, building permit fees, etc."

Despite some initial criticism, Zamora Architects has attracted thousands to its tiny house design, and while the firm is still finalizing the materials, it looks like it already has many tiny-house lovers lining outside its door.
